Here's a nice note about Julie Newmar's performance from a review on the Collinsport Historical Society blog:

But let’s get to the Catwoman-sized elephant in the room. Julie Newmar is absolutely incredible as The Second Dr. Julia Hoffman. Cleverly “regenerated” not unlike Andrew Collins’ (who also impresses in these opening installments) new Barnabas, Newmar folds into the cast beautifully with an honorable, very specific performance. Newmar’s timbre and line delivery is slightly odd and purists might be a bit off-put by a new actor playing Hoffman, but for my money, she’s perfect. There was only one Grayson Hall and there is only one Julie Newmar. But both of them stand well aside each other at the moment. I mean, it would have to take a true disaster for Newmar to ever disappoint me, but I really think you all will love her. I can’t wait to see what else she does with the good doctor.
